INTRODUCTION
Dimmer packs are the heart of any stage lighting system. They translate coded signals
generated by controllers int
o power levels required to drive high power lamps to desired
intensities.
The NSI ND 4600 and ND 5000 satellite dimmer packs are both fully user addressable
allowing assignment of four of a possible one hundred twenty-
eight control channels.
Microplex tec
hnology, developed by NSI for the stage lighting market, is the electrical
marriage of microprocessor technology with digitally controlled multiplexing. Microplex
technology allows your system to be connected using standard microphone cables or even
audio
snakes. System expansion is further simplified through the ability to daisy chain
additional dimmer packs to an existing system. This application of Microplex technology
makes system set up and operation easy and convenient. In addition, NSI products have
been
known to be compatible with other manufacturer's lighting products that use the same
microphone cable interface.
